Which of the following statements is true about what happens to glucose during cellular respiration inside a cell?
A
Glucose is directly converted into ATP without any intermediate steps.
B
Glucose is used to produce oxygen in the mitochondria.
C
Glucose is stored in the cell as glycogen during cellular respiration.
D
Glucose is broken down into pyruvate during glycolysis.
Verified step by step guidance
1
Understand that cellular respiration is a multi-step process that converts glucose into energy in the form of ATP.
Recognize that the first step of cellular respiration is glycolysis, which occurs in the cytoplasm of the cell.
During glycolysis, one molecule of glucose (C₆H₁₂O₆) is broken down into two molecules of pyruvate (C₃H₄O₃).
This process of glycolysis does not directly produce ATP from glucose; instead, it generates a small amount of ATP and NADH, which are used in later stages of cellular respiration.
Conclude that the statement 'Glucose is broken down into pyruvate during glycolysis' is true, as it accurately describes the initial step of cellular respiration.
